About Stevens EL Sch
Stevens El Sch is an elementary school located in Chambersburg, Pennsylvania, serving kindergarten through fifth grade. With a total enrollment of 305 students and a student-teacher ratio of 14.5:1, the school provides individualized attention to help each child succeed. The campus is situated at 800 Hollywell Ave in a small city setting.
Stevens El Sch has a MySchoolScout rating of 3.6 out of 10 and ranks 2376th out of 2852 schools in Pennsylvania, placing it in the 17th percentile overall. The school's academic score is 2.9/10, indicating areas where growth can be fostered. In terms of proficiency scores, 34% of students are proficient or above in ELA and reading, while 24% achieve similar levels in math.

Performance Trends
Math proficiency has remained stable from 27% (2019) to 27.1% (2024). Reading/ELA proficiency has declined from 52% (2019) to 32.1% (2024).

Community Profile
The community surrounding Stevens EL Sch has a median household income of $59,645. It is an area where 28%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$206,800, with a median rent of $1,109/month. The area has a poverty rate of 12.4%. Residents enjoy a short average commute of 19 minutes. How We Rate Schools
Every school receives a composite score from 1 to 10 based on four pillars: Academic Performance (50%), Student Growth (20%), Equity (15%), and Learning Environment (15%). Scores are built from publicly available data including standardized test results, enrollment figures, and school climate indicators.
